In this episode of The Sound of Economics, Rebecca Christie is
joined by Ester Barendregt, Zsolt Darvas and Jeromin Zettelmeyer
to discuss how to finish the new fiscal rules for the European
Union before next year's European elections. They speak about
whether the emerging fiscal rules might help or hurt efforts to
fund the green transition.
Also on the agenda is the latest developments towards fiscal
rules reform, with the speakers giving their feedback on the
current proposals. They also debate how to balance debt and
environmental sustainability and whether there is enough
political will to achieve fiscal rules reform.
